Defining the Pritchel Hole:
Before we dive deeper into its placement, let’s first understand what a pritchel hole is. A pritchel hole is a round or square-shaped hole located on an anvil face or table. Its primary purpose is to provide support for tools such as drifts and punches during forging processes. The size and position of the pritchel hole play a crucial role in facilitating efficient and effective blacksmithing techniques.
